    Abstract: This invention introduces a kinetic energy recovery wind-wave integrated system for offshore wind power generation. The system consists of a semi-submersible platform equipped with a fan and an internal wave energy device. The device includes a shell housing a Power Take-Off (PTO) system, featuring a permanent magnet synchronous linear motor and an active controller. The motor's stator is fixed inside the shell, while its mover is connected to a counterweight block outside the stator, linked to the shell's top via a spring. Limiters are installed at both ends of the shell to restrict the counterweight block's movement. This system utilizes the wave energy device to absorb kinetic energy, which otherwise affects wind turbine stability, and converts it into usable electrical energy via the PTO system. This enhances the stability and safety of offshore wind turbine power generation.

    Abstract: This invention presents an ocean observation platform with an integrated, highly reliable wave energy generation mechanism, relevant to power supply technology in marine environments. It includes a platform floating body and a power generation mechanism located at the platform's bottom. The mechanism features disassemblable power generation piles, arranged in a circular array on the floating body. This design ensures that if one pile fails, the others continue generating electricity, enabling a long-term, stable, and continuous power supply. This is particularly useful for monitoring meteorological, temperature, salinity, and ocean current data in complex marine conditions.
